Output dc312198059fa97ece655f9cf55396b237234c5a30d3e17e359785536f61c618:0

value
77865
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e416c2fcaabb23f1c8b778922b66df9758e9be0 OP_EQUAL
address
3DCbSMdvVUQ6NQkGvFAas4V5FCmHhZYCBg
transaction
dc312198059fa97ece655f9cf55396b237234c5a30d3e17e359785536f61c618
confirmations
106114
spent
true